About me

ACCRA, Ghana

I am a versatile musician deeply rooted in Ghanaian music traditions. As a member of the Legon Palmwine Band, I bring the rich heritage of palmwine music to life through my guitar playing. Additionally, with the Nkyinkyim Band, I explore diverse genres inspired by Ghana's traditional folk music and life's unpredictable journey. My music reflects the weave of experiences and influences, offering a unique blend that resonates with audiences worldwide.

AFRICAN SOMEBODY

“We can prove to the world that when the African is given the chance, he can show to the world that he is somebody” – KWAME NKRUMAH (First President of Ghana, BBC’s Africa’s Man of the Millenium) The African is someone who has an identity that sets him apart from the general misconception about who an African is, and what Africa is. This song AFRICAN SOMEBODY sheds light on who an African is, and what the African is capable of. In Ghanaian Pidgin “somebody” refers to a person of distinct caliber, self-worth and wealth.

UHURU

Uhuru! A Swahili proclamation that means Freedom. This song talks about freedom fighters labelled as rebels. They do not fight for conquest but the inherent rights of a people. Freedom chants and sang words woven with Congolese Soca rhythm. Congo is not alone. Many are the nations that suffer this exploitation. . “We pray for Peace. But Peace is a little daughter. Her parents are Freedom and Justice”. Uhuru!!!
